《Oracle9I/10G系统管理和设计》培训课程介简:
将为Oracle 数据库管理员 (DBA) 提供一个执行基本管理任务的坚实基础,并将提供关于Oracle 数据库中进行设置、维护、和故障排除等任务的必要知识和技能。学员将学习如何使用某种管理工具来启动和停止数据库、创建数据库、管理文件和数据库存储器、以及管理用户及其特权。此外,学员将学习如何在不同环境中对数据库进行组织以及如何向数据库之中乃至在多个数据库之间移动数据。
学习对象: 欲从事Oracle系统管理或开发的团队和IT人员。
课程目标:
掌握Oracle体系结构及各组件之间的关系、能够创建数据库,维护控制文件及重做日志文件、
掌握管理表空间、数据文件、数据段、维护数据表、索引及数据完整性、管理用户、口令、权限、角色等
掌握数据库及SQL基本知识能够设计和创建表、视图、索引等数据库模式对象
掌握ORACLE网络配置访问
掌握对表的各种查询操作及对表进行插入、删除、更新操作;
能够了解PL/SQL基本知识和各种语句的使用及PL/SQL程序设计、游标的使用、异常处理等
能够了解 Oracle 在 Windows 环境下的安装与使用方法;
能够了解和掌握数据库恢复和备份的基本原理和操作方法,能够进行一般的冷备和热备并进行恢复
学时:每部分24学时
费用:2500元
课程内容
Introduction to Oracle: SQL and PL/SQL:
本课程将向学员全面介绍数据服务器技术。本课程将涉及到关系数据库和对象关系数据库的概念以及功能强大的SQL编程语言。学员将学习如何创建和维护数据库对象以及如何存储、提取、和操作数据。学员将学习如何利用ROLLUP、CUBE、集合运算符、如分层提取等高级方法来提取数据。学员还将学习如何使用Isql*Plus工具来编写SQL和SQL*Plus脚本文件,从而生成类似报告的输出结果。本课程将通过演示和动手实践活动来强化基本概念。
Oracle9i DBA Fundamentals I:
本课程在设计上将为Oracle数据库管理员(DBA)提供一个执行基本数据库管理任务的坚实基础。学员将学习和了解Oracle数据库体系结构的整体概念,以及Oracle9i数据库的体系结构彼此之间是如何工作和互动的。学员还将学习如何创建一个能正常运行的数据库以及如何以有效和高效的的方式来正确管理各种不同的结构,从而构造出一个设计良好、能正常运行的数据库。除了学习执行这些数据库管理(DBA)任务所必须的各种不同的命令外,学员还将在本课程中学习采用Oracle Enterprise Manager工具来执行相同的DBA任务的指示和命令。本课程将通过有组织的动手实践活动来支持和加强讲师在课堂上的讲课话题和内容。
Oracle9i DBA Fundamentals II:
本课程将为Oracle数据库管理员(DBA)提供一个执行基本数据库管理任务的坚实基础。学员将学习和了解数据库的传输以及用来执行这些活动的实用程序。学员还将学习和熟悉网络概念和配置参数,以及如何解决一些常见的网络问题。通过动手练习活动,学员将练习配置网络参数,从而使数据库客户机和工具都能实现与ORACLE数据库服务器之间的通信。本课程还将讨论和介绍各种备份和恢复方法,还将考察和介绍多种不同的备份、故障、复原、及恢复情况。学员还将根据关键任务企业中的商业需求来考察和学习各种备份方法。学员将学习如何利用多种战略和Oracle Recovery Manager来执行备份、复原、和恢复等操作。本课程包括两次互动讲座,学员将有机会循序渐进地学习和了解真实世界中多种不同的联网、备份、和恢复研究案例。
Oracle9i Performance Tuning:
本课程将向学员解释一系列可以用来改进Oracle8服务器性能的调整步骤。本课程注重数据库而非具体的操作系统性能问题。通过结合演示、演讲、在线实验室练习和幻灯片演示,学员将获得调试Oracle8数据库的实际经验。学员还将学习如何确认、排除和解决在管理Oracle8数据库方面与常用性能相关的问题。
|
|